在当今信息爆炸的时代,如何有效地管理和展示大量数据已经成为了一个热门话题。分页显示表格作为一种常用的数据展示方式,在JSP开发中得到了广泛的应用。本文将为大家详细讲解如何使用JSP实现分页显示表格的实例,希望能帮助大家更好地掌握这项技能。

一、准备工作

1. 开发环境

在开始之前,我们需要准备以下开发环境:

  • JDK 1.8及以上版本
  • Tomcat 9.0及以上版本
  • Eclipse/IntelliJ IDEA等开发工具

2. 数据库

本文以MySQL数据库为例,创建一个名为`test`的数据库,并在其中创建一个名为`user`的表,用于存储用户信息。

```sql

CREATE DATABASE test;

USE test;

CREATE TABLE user (

id INT AUTO_INCREMENT PRIMARY KEY,

username VARCHAR(50),

password VARCHAR(50),

email VARCHAR(100)

);

```

3. 数据插入

为了测试分页显示效果,我们需要向`user`表中插入一些数据。

```sql

INSERT INTO user (username, password, email) VALUES ('admin', '123456', 'admin@example.com');

INSERT INTO user (username, password, email) VALUES ('user1', '123456', 'user1@example.com');

INSERT INTO user (username, password, email) VALUES ('user2', '123456', 'user2@example.com');

-- ...更多数据

```

二、实现分页显示表格

1. 创建JSP页面

在Eclipse/IntelliJ IDEA中创建一个新的JSP页面,命名为`index.jsp`。

```jsp

<%@ page language="